Is a slater warm blooded

A slater, also known as a pill bug or roly-poly, is not warm-blooded; it is an ectothermic organism. This means that its body temperature is regulated by the surrounding environment rather than internally. Slaters belong to the class of crustaceans and are primarily found in moist habitats, where they rely on their environment to maintain their body temperature.
